Set a Realistic Budget:
Creating a budget is the first step towards saving money for a home. Evaluate your monthly income, expenses, and spending patterns to identify areas where you can make cutbacks. Trim unnecessary expenditures, such as dining out frequently, impulse shopping, or subscriptions you no longer utilize. Dedicate a specific amount every month towards your home savings goal.

Create a Separate Savings Account:
Open a dedicated savings account for your home fund. This will help you visualize your progress while separating your home savings from everyday expenses. Look for accounts with competitive interest rates, as even a small return can boost your savings over time.

Automate Your Savings:
Make it easier to save by setting up an automatic transfer from your regular checking account to your home savings account. Determine a suitable amount to be moved each month, ideally right after you receive your paycheck. By automating the process, you won’t be tempted to spend that money elsewhere.

Reduce or Consolidate High-Interest Debt:
If possible, strive to pay off high-interest debts like credit cards before saving for a home. These debts can hinder your saving potential due to accumulated interest. Explore opportunities to consolidate your debts into a lower interest loan, enabling you to pay them off more effectively.

Cut Back on Housing Expenses:
Consider downsizing or adjusting your living situation temporarily to save money faster. If feasible, moving to a smaller rental unit or sharing accommodation with roommates can help to significantly reduce your monthly housing expenses. Redirect the saved funds towards your home savings.

Increase Your Income:
Boosting your income can accelerate your savings timeline. Explore opportunities for career advancement within your current job or consider taking on a part-time job or freelance work. Additional income can more quickly facilitate accumulating the required down payment and saving for future mortgage payments.

Explore Government Assistance Programs:
Investigate local or national government programs aimed at assisting first-time homebuyers. These programs can offer subsidization, down payment assistance, or lower interest rates, reducing the financial burden of homeownership.

Shop Around for the Best Mortgage Options:
Before purchasing a home, research multiple mortgage lenders to ensure you secure the best possible interest rates and terms. A lower interest rate can drastically reduce your monthly mortgage payments, ultimately saving you thousands of dollars over the life of your loan.
